Afro-Tech Girls Launches Career Readiness Programme to Empower Women in Tech
Participants at the Afro-Tech Girls’ five-week Resume Challenge. Photo Credit: Afro-Tech Girls
In an inspiring move to empower women in technology, Afro-Tech Girls, a non-profit dedicated to promoting African women in STEM, has partnered with VampAI to launch a five-week Resume Challenge Programme. The initiative aims to help women effectively translate their technical skills into real career opportunities through professional guidance and portfolio development.
Over the past decade, Afro-Tech Girls has trained more than 5,000 young women across Africa in fields like UI/UX design, cloud computing, front-end development, and data science. However, many participants found it challenging to present their technical expertise in a way that attracts employers — a gap this new programme intends to fill.
The Resume Challenge: Building Confidence and Career Readiness
From a pool of over 1,000 beneficiaries, 34 women were selected for the first phase of the programme. Participants received hands-on training through portfolio reviews, resume development workshops, and interview coaching sessions led by top professionals such as Ope Odunlami and Prisca Anuolam.
By the end of the five-week challenge, 97% of participants reported feeling more confident in creating professional portfolios, while 72% said their overall career confidence had improved. This marks a strong step toward preparing women to compete in both local and global tech markets.
